BLDP

Ballard Power Systems Inc.

Company with tickers: BLDP

CIK
1453015
CUSIP
058586108
Shares Outstanding
300,913,456

Short Interest History

Settlement Date Current Position Previous Position Change Days to Cover
2026-03-13 24,390,355 23,703,882 +686,473 5.56
2026-02-27 23,703,882 24,497,367 -793,485 12.91
2026-02-13 24,497,367 23,734,858 +762,509 10.38
2026-01-30 23,734,858 21,336,801 +2,398,057 6.97
2026-01-15 21,336,801 20,938,321 +398,480 6.48
2025-12-31 20,938,321 21,956,428 -1,018,107 7.20
2025-12-15 21,956,428 20,687,324 +1,269,104 5.79
2025-11-28 20,687,324 14,011,267 +6,676,057 2.87
2025-11-14 14,056,367 13,804,176 +252,191 2.08
2025-10-31 13,804,176 14,119,997 -315,821 2.10
2025-10-15 14,119,997 14,164,431 -44,434 1.21
2025-09-30 14,164,431 12,967,233 +1,197,198 1.53
2025-09-15 12,967,233 13,461,236 -494,003 3.06
2025-08-29 13,461,236 13,166,123 +295,113 4.35
2025-08-15 13,166,123 14,927,666 -1,761,543 3.25
2025-07-31 14,927,666 14,612,419 +315,247 2.07
2025-07-15 14,612,419 14,362,247 +250,172 1.65
2025-06-30 14,362,247 13,777,742 +584,505 1.58
2025-06-13 13,777,742 20,475,347 -6,697,605 1.25
2025-05-30 20,475,347 17,688,415 +2,786,932 2.05
2025-05-15 17,688,415 17,093,764 +594,651 2.67
2025-04-30 17,093,764 18,658,981 -1,565,217 3.06
2025-04-15 18,658,981 18,236,581 +422,400 1.53
2025-03-31 18,236,581 15,836,064 +2,400,517 2.74